
Submission Guidelines
Black-Ink-Ocean Press is looking for Southern Gothic stories of every flavor. Deteriorating mansions, bloody soil, generational family curses—if it could be described as harrowing, we want to read it.
What to send Black-Ink-Ocean:
-
Types of content we accept:
-
Prose: Micro-fiction, Flash Fiction, and Short Stories (up to 2000 words, 1 submission per person)
-
Poetry: Up to 3 poems
-
Visual Art: Up to 2 art pieces. Can be any visual medium, such as photography, paintings, collages, graphic design, comic strips.
-
-
Simultaneous submissions. Please email us ASAP if your work is accepted elsewhere.
-
You can submit to multiple categories (prose, poetry, & art). Each category has its own google form to complete and submit. Read the details of each carefully.
-
For ease of reading:
-
Standard manuscript format
-
Times New Roman, 12pt font, double-spaced (for prose)
.doc file type -
Do not include your name or other identifiable information on the document.
-
You can grab our latest issue for free to see what we've published before. Or, check out our editor profiles on Substack! The most important thing is to not self-reject. If your piece fits the guidelines, please submit!
What we WON'T accept
-
Multiple submissions to one category. Do not submit more than one entry to one particular category.
-
Previously published work.
-
We do not accept AI-generated work . Black-Ink-Ocean Press is a 100% human-run litmag and we value human creation. Please do not submit pieces that have used AI at any point in the creation process.
-
Purposefully offensive work. We do not want you to sanitize your work, however, if we sense unchallenged or casual bigotry in your work against marginalized identities, your piece will be rejected.
-
Pieces you've submitted before that have been rejected (unless explicitly encouraged to resubmit).
Upon Publication: Payment, Promotion, Author Rights
-
At this time writers and/or artists will not be paid for their submissions or acceptances into the publication.
-
In adherence to First North American Serial Rights (FNASR), BLACK-INK-OCEAN PRESS requests the rights to your work until after publication at which all rights belong to the author. Should you decide to publish the work in a larger collection or with another magazine, we ask that you credit us as the original publication site for your piece.
Poetry Subs
-
You can submit up to 3 poems (no more than 100 words each)
-
If submitting more than one, keep them both on the same document with a page break in-between.
-
-
Format: Double-spaced, TNR, 12pt
-
Upload: .docx or .doc file
Prose Subs
-
Type of prose accepted:
-
Short story (1000-2000 words)
-
Flash Fiction (500-1000 words)
-
Micro-Fiction (250-500 words)
-
Drabble Fiction (under 100 words)
-
-
Format: Double-spaced, TNR, 12pt
-
Upload: .docx or .doc file
Art Subs
FOR ALL ART: SEND BOTH A COLORIZED & GREY SCALE VERSION (or just a grey scale version). ON THE SAME SUBMISSION FORM!
-
You are allowed up to 2 art submissions at this time, and it can be of any two-dimensional medium (illustration, graphic design, painting, sketch, photography, etc.)
-
COMIC STRIPS ARE ENCOURAGED:
-
Panels must not exceed 3" width x 2" height
-
Strips must not exceed 6 total panels (including the title panel)—no more than 3 panels wide and 3 panels tall.
-
-
-
Upload: .png, .jpg, .jpeg, or .pdf file
-
No commissioned work accepted.
-
Photographers must also include written or digital permission from models at the time of submission.
-
No branding materials (i.e., corporate logos, apparel, marketing flyers, or otherwise) is permitted in photographs. Any photographed objects must be in the public domain, free of use, or under the photographer’s ownership.
Visual motifs for this issue:
flowers, stars, bodies of water
